Master of Engineering Science (Research)
About
A genuinely worldwide research credential that will equip you to tackle future issues is the Master of Engineering Science (Research) degree. You will gain specific knowledge and abilities in your field of choice during your candidature, which will help you address both domestic and international concerns and enhance local communities' quality of life. With the help of a supervising team, you will do extensive independent research on your selected topic and produce a significant thesis that will add to the corpus of knowledge already available in the engineering field.

Entry Requirements
Applicants must have completed at least one of the following:
- A degree in Bachelor of Engineering with upper H2B (a mark of 65 or above) in an honours year in a relevant field.
- Qualifications or experience that the Graduate Research Committee considers to be equivalent to, or a satisfactory substitute for, the above.
English Language Requirements:
- IELTS (Academic)/IELTS One Skill Retake (Academic)/IELTS Online:
- Overall score: 6.5
- Listening score: 6.0
- Reading score: 6.0
- Writing score: 6.0
- Speaking score: 6.0
- TOEFL iBT/TOEFL iBT Paper Edition:
- Total Score: 79
- Listening score: 12
- Reading score: 13
- Writing score: 21
- Speaking score: 18
- PTE Academic:
- Overall score: 58
- Listening score: 50
- Reading score: 50
- Writing score: 50
- Speaking score: 50
- C1 Advanced or C2 Proficiency:
- Overall score: 176
- Listening score: 169
- Reading score: 169
- Writing score: 169
- Speaking score: 169
